Workshop 5.0, Sol 2.7/64-bit: "referenced symbol not found"

One of our customers reports that "some" of their Sol2.7 machines cannot run our 64-bit software (compiled with -xarch=v9).
% a.out
ld.so.1: a.out: fatal: relocation error: file a.out: symbol __1cDstdJbad_allocG__vtbl_: referenced symbol not found
Killed
On the machines where our stuff doesn't run, this message is seen with all of the executables we provide, and even with trivial test programs. The same symbol name is shown every time.
We are using
% CC -V
CC: WorkShop Compilers 5.0 98/12/15 C++ 5.0
and ldd on a test program shows this:
% ldd a.out
libCrun.so.1 => /usr/lib/sparcv9/libCrun.so.1
libm.so.1 => /usr/lib/sparcv9/libm.so.1
libw.so.1 => /usr/lib/sparcv9/libw.so.1
libc.so.1 => /usr/lib/sparcv9/libc.so.1
libdl.so.1 => /usr/lib/sparcv9/libdl.so.1
/usr/platform/SUNW,Ultra-4/lib/sparcv9/libc_psr.so.1
Any ideas? Thanks.

Try a 'ldd -r' on your shared library. My bet is you will receive tons of unresolved symbols. You have to eliminate them all. In my case, -lCrun helped a lot and reduced the number of missing symbols radically. Some were still missing, though, and I was quite sure to take care of those with -lCstd (Note that the manual says that both are included by default...). Didn't help, but I just found a hint that the libC shipped with Solaris might need a patch...

  • SOLVED: installing firefox-3.6.28 on 64-bit debian multiarch - "firefox-bin: not found"

    summary: I must run a firefox-3.x to telework, and I run debian at home. I previously had firefox-3.6.28 installed and running on an up-to-date debian, but mistakenly destroyed that install. I have reinstalled the OS, and reinstalled firefox-3.6.28, but it will not run:
    <pre>
    $ /usr/local/share/firefox-3.6.28/firefox -no-remote -ProfileManager &
    > [1] 8297
    > $ /usr/local/share/firefox-3.6.28/run-mozilla.sh: 143: exec: /usr/local/share/firefox-3.6.28/firefox-bin: not found
    </pre>
    details:
    As detailed in a previous question
    https://support.mozilla.org/en-US/questions/931873
    my workplace forces me to run a firefox-3.x in order to install a plugin (F5NAP) that provides remote access. (While the question above suggests that a firefox-8.x would also be an option, the latter is not in fact compatible with my workplace's servers' configuration.) I previously was able to do this first ~2 years ago, as indicated in the question above, on a 64-bit PC with debian=wheezy/sid (distro=LMDE==Linux Mint Debian Edition).
    About a month ago, that older PC developed severe problems, so I began to setup a newer PC, which must also run the VPN, and therefore firefox-3.6.28+F5NAP. The new box is running

    For the solution's full description, see this post to debian-user
    https://lists.debian.org/debian-user/2014/05/msg00243.html
    (in a quite illuminating thread starting here
    https://lists.debian.org/debian-user/2014/05/msg00126.html
    ) But the solution was mostly
    <pre>
    me@it ~ $ ldd /usr/local/share/firefox-3.6.28/firefox-bin
    not a dynamic executable
    # libc6:i386, dependencies, and recommended from `aptitude -s`
    me@it ~ $ sudo aptitude install libc6:i386 gcc-4.8-base:i386 libc6-i686:i386 libgcc1:i386
    The following NEW packages will be installed:
    gcc-4.8-base:i386 libc6:i386 libc6-i686:i386 libgcc1:i386
    0 packages upgraded, 4 newly installed, 0 to remove and 0 not upgraded.
    Setting up gcc-4.8-base:i386 (4.8.2-1) ...
    Setting up libc6:i386 (2.17-97) ...
    Setting up libgcc1:i386 (1:4.8.2-1) ...
    Setting up libc6-i686:i386 (2.17-97) ...
    Processing triggers for libc-bin ...
